Safe Handling via Vacuum Lifts on Spider Cranes
A vacuum lift attachment for spider cranes provides a safe and efficient method of grasping various materials. This gadget utilizes suction power to securely grip objects, reducing the risk of damage or injury during relocation. Spider crane vacuum lift attachments are modifiable, suitable for conveying a wide range of materials, including heavy equipment and wood products. Their easy-to-handle design allows for easy installation to the crane, while their powerful suction capabilities ensure a secure grip on objects of multiple contours.

Harnessing Vacuum Lifts : Attaching to Spider Cranes
Spider cranes are recognized for their multifunctionality in tight spaces. When it comes to lifting heavy and delicate items, vacuum lifts provide a forceful solution. These specialized attachments confidently clasp various surfaces, making them ideal for tasks such as handling glass panels, metal sheets, or sensitive materials. By securely attaching to the spider crane's arm, vacuum lifts allow for precise guidance of loads, increasing overall efficiency and safety on the job site.
